Trump Claims He Got 'Unconditional Surrender' From Iran [View all]
President Donald Trump told Marc Caputo of Axios on Thursday that the U.S. had bombarded Iran into unconditional surrender. His remarks came a day after he signed a memo of understanding meant to end the current war.
Pundits and politicians from across the political spectrum have panned the deal as being too lenient on Iran. Some of the loudest criticisms have come from the right.
In the interview, Caputo asked Trump what he had learned about presidential power:
CAPUTO: What have you learned about, not just the exercise of power, but the limits on your power as a result of the conflict?
TRUMP: There are no limits.
CAPUTO: No limits?
TRUMP: No, none. I havent learned that lesson yet. I know there are. But you know, there are no limits. We defeated them totally militarily.

CAPUTO: At the beginning of the conflict, you had talked about, you only wanted unconditional surrender. And
TRUMP: Well
CAPUTO: The [memorandum of understanding] doesnt look like unconditional surrender.
TRUMP: Well, it really probably is unconditional surrender.
CAPUTO: It is?
TRUMP: I think so.
Unconditional surrender is when one or more parties in a war surrender without receiving anything in exchange and fully submit to the other side.
